lynx-dev compile problem on HP-UX 9.07


From: Webmaster Jim
Subject: lynx-dev compile problem on HP-UX 9.07
Date: Wed, 7 Apr 1999 09:21:42 -0400

I get this on an HP-UX 9.07 machine:
